Bionic Block - Looks can be deceiving. Omni Block, for instance, looks like a typical masonry unit, but in addition to aggregate, it has expanded polystyrene and other insulation inserts that can lower utility bills by 30 percent, the manufacturer says. It creates a sealed exterior wall system, the company adds, so it does not need sheathing, vapor barrier, or drywall. Cost: $4.00 to $4.75 per block. Tight Angle - T250A is the first 16-gauge pneumatic angled finish nailer in the industry, its manufacturer says. The tool has a depth-of-drive mechanism, a no-mar rubber tip to protect work surfaces, and a Quick Clear for nail jams. It shoots finish nails measuring 1¼ to 2½ inches and is small and lightweight to reach tighter spots. Cost: $219. Paslode. 800-682-3428. www.paslode.com.

Warm Up - A toasty floor is an underrated pleasure. Now it's more accessible to builders—and their buyers—thanks to the manufacturer's prepackaged floor warming systems for baths with open areas up to 40 square feet. The system includes a free 24-hour custom design service as well as a variety of thermostats and control devices for home buyers. Cost: $15 to $18 per square foot.
